Output aabfbe77976f77840da906b26081b37f6bccb53487a00c0cdb1043a238cfd7f3:1

value
1543277168
script pubkey
OP_0 OP_PUSHBYTES_20 aa8f12289cd89775942cf59d7fa40ad46d4e72f8
address
tb1q4283y2yumztht9pv7kwhlfq263k5uuhcu3sjk7
transaction
aabfbe77976f77840da906b26081b37f6bccb53487a00c0cdb1043a238cfd7f3
confirmations
105982
spent
true